Next-Gen Cartridge Innovation Brings Complete Games to Physi... This article explains the recent changes made to a highly anticipated game release for the new console generation and details how developers have navigated production challenges while offering richer game packages.
A well-known indie publisher has been determined to ensure that its latest title arrives in its complete form on the new console's cartridge format. For a long time, industry costs made it unfeasible for many physical game releases to include the entire game, forcing several developers to use a different format that only offered a limited version. Now, thanks to a recent decision by the console maker, the situation is changing.
The publisher recently confirmed that a few days ago, the console manufacturer provided its partners with a new, more compact cartridge option that costs less compared to previous models. This breakthrough has enabled the game to be released in its full version on the cartridge, overcoming previous constraints.
The new cartridge option has a smaller storage size, making production more cost-effective.
This change allows complete games to be offered on physical media, rather than a limited version.
The enhanced cartridge format is only available for the North American and European standard as well as special editions.
On the downside, the increased production costs mean that the game’s price will rise by approximately 10 euros over the initial plan. This development reflects a broader trend where many studios may now revisit their pricing strategies for boxed editions, taking advantage of the new, cost-efficient cartridge solution.
This scenario might be the first of many adjustments in the industry, as larger titles might still use the previous format while smaller projects can now come complete. The shift raises interesting questions about future physical releases and could pave the way for a renewed focus on offering full game experiences on physical media.

Octopath Traveler Series Soars Past Six Million Copies with... The Octopath Traveler series has reached a new milestone, having now exceeded six million copies in total sales. This success is a testament to its appeal as a modern take on the classic role-playing genre. Square Enix's creative approach with the original installment quickly captured the imagination of many gamers.
The first game ushered in a unique style that combined high-definition visuals with a nostalgic nod to classic eras. Designed to evoke the charm of titles from vintage consoles, it hinted at the potential of a fresh, yet familiar, gameplay experience. This innovative look has since inspired an entire subgenre.

Callum Turner Emerges as the Favorite Contender for the Icon... This discussion about who will be chosen for the legendary role has grown increasingly engaging, stirring interest among cinema fans and industry insiders alike.
The casting decision for the iconic spy character is a complex matter, with many names being mentioned as potential candidates. Notable actors such as Idris Elba and Tom Hardy were once favorites, but the enduring commitment required for the role suggests that a younger talent might be a better fit. Industry chatter now focuses on emerging faces for this long-term position.
A recent report from a respected source indicates that betting odds have shifted in favor of one actor. In particular, bookmaker Coral has identified Callum Turner as the standout candidate likely to fill this prestigious role. Turner, who has gained attention for his performances in Masters of the Air and the upcoming romantic comedy Eternity alongside other well-known stars, continues to make headlines—Not solely aimed at his career pursuits, but also integral to his other ambitions for his personal life, as he is engaged to a famous pop icon.
The pool of potential talents also includes several strong contenders:
Aaron Taylor-Johnson
Tom Holland
Theo James
Aaron Pierce
Recent betting odds, which have recently moved from 5-2 to 7-4, underscore the growing support for Turner’s suitability for the role. This shift in public and expert opinion has led many to wonder if an official announcement may be on the horizon, while the debate continues over whether Turner truly embodies the qualities needed or if another actor might be better suited for this iconic role.

This week signals the introduction of a new teaser that will offer a glimpse into a highly anticipated film, set to be a standalone adventure about one of DC's most beloved heroines. Fans are encouraged to get ready for an exclusive look at the upcoming cinematic experience.
For those familiar with the Superman narrative, it is worth noting that the character of this heroine was briefly showcased in a recent Superman feature, portrayed by Milly Alcock. This summer brings the release of her own feature film, titled Supergirl, set for theaters on June 26.
With only six months left until the premiere, anticipation is building for the first trailer. DC film head James Gunn revealed on Threads that this glimpse into the film will be arriving within the week. Although an exact launch time has not been specified, a short clip from the movie is already available through his post.
The film draws its inspiration from the comic series Supergirl: Woman of Tomorrow, which was released between 2021 and 2022 and garnered enthusiastic support from readers. For anyone curious about the narrative, we invite you to explore the comic for more context.
Gunn has expressed his confidence in Milly Alcock as the perfect pick for the role. His remarks, along with the inspiring snippet seen in the Superman film and mentioned on Threads, spark An exchange among devoted fans, all eagerly anticipating… share their opinions about her casting.

Mastering the Cosmetic Interface
The in-game cosmetic menu is a central hub for customization, easily accessible by clicking on an icon that symbolizes a hammer and spanner. This intuitive interface ensures players remain engaged and organized as they keep track of their new items, which appear marked with a red number when unviewed. In a game where attention to detail is rewarded, such indicators help in managing the ever-growing collection of items on offer. From individual decorative elements to accessories that require specific arrangements, managing your inventory is essential. By using a dedicated search bar and employing versatile movement controls, players can locate and strategically place their chosen items in a way that each selection complements the overall theme of their garden.
Precision Control and Customization Techniques
Navigating through the placement and orientation of cosmetic items in Grow A Garden introduces a tactile and responsive element to the game. Once an item is clicked, a control interface appears, offering multiple options for repositioning items within the garden. Using common directional tools, players can adjust the placement to their liking, ensuring every piece finds its perfect spot. Specific commands enable users to flip objects along either axis or rotate them for a refined look. Although some functions, like the lock button, suggest added customization, they remain emblematic of the game’s playful experimentation with design. These sophisticated controls empower players to meticulously craft the layout of their garden, seamlessly blending aesthetics with strategic positioning.

Rotating Inventory in the Cosmetic Shop
Beyond the event-specific decorations available during particular seasons, Grow A Garden also features an in-game Cosmetic Shop that refreshes its inventory every few hours. Managed by an in-game character, this shop offers a curated selection of decorative items and themed accessories that enhance the look of the garden. The rotating inventory introduces an element of anticipation and surprise, as players may find a rare item among the routine signs, fences, or other decorative gear. The selection includes a range of items from playful slogans like "Keep Out" and "Beware of Dog" to more nuanced accessories designed with unique artistic detail. This rotating system not only keeps the gameplay dynamic, serving as an incentive for players to check in frequently, but it also ensures that every visit could yield new opportunities to enhance garden aesthetics.
